Download Solution PDFIn the context of globalization, what is ‘Glocalization’?

Download Solution PDFThe correct answer is - The integration of local and global influences in various aspects of life
Key Points
- Glocalization
- It refers to the simultaneous occurrence of both globalization and localization processes.
- Global ideas, products, or services are adapted to fit local cultures and contexts.
- It emphasizes a mutual integration where local traditions influence global flows, and vice versa.
- Examples include:
- Fast food chains like McDonald’s offering region-specific menus (e.g., McAloo Tikki in India).
- Global fashion brands incorporating local motifs or fabrics.
Additional Information
- Globalization
- Describes the growing interconnectedness of countries through trade, communication, culture, and technology.
- Often results in the spread of global norms and practices across societies.
- Localization
- Refers to the preservation and adaptation of local traditions, values, and identities.
- Helps maintain cultural specificity despite global influences.
- Hybrid Culture
- Arises when global and local cultures mix, resulting in new cultural forms.
- This is a direct result of glocalization and is evident in music, cuisine, fashion, and media.
